OverviewBrother Will is a biography of Bishop William C. Martin of The United Methodist Church. He served in the episcopacy in California, Nebraska, Kansas, and Texas. Prior to being consecrated bishop, Martin served numerous churches, including First United Methodist Church, Dallas, Texas. Bishop Martin served as president of the National Council of Churches and of the Council of Bishops. He was also Bishop in Residence at Perkins School of Theology in Dallas.
